Professional Background
Marleen Vogelaar is a trailblazer in the field of on-demand technology, with a remarkable career that seamlessly integrates software, design, and manufacturing. Her passion lies in empowering individuals and communities through innovative solutions that bridge these critical domains. With a strong commitment to fostering accessible technology, Marleen has made her mark as a visionary leader and entrepreneur in various businesses, leading teams and driving transformative change in the industry.
Her professional journey is highlighted by her role as the Founder and Chief Executive Officer of the Hudson Valley Mask Company, a company known for its rapid response to the COVID-19 pandemic by providing essential protective gear. Her leadership during this critical time not only showcased her ability to adapt and innovate but also her dedication to public health and safety.
Before this, she held the position of Founder and Chief Executive Officer at Ziel, where she focused on creating pathways to harness technology for positive social change. This role demonstrated her ability to identify and capitalize on emerging trends that empower communities.
Marleen was also a Co-Founder of Shapeways, a revolutionary 3D printing platform that democratizes manufacturing and design. As Chief Operations Officer and Chief Financial Officer, she played a pivotal role in shaping the company’s business strategies, operational frameworks, and financial trajectories, establishing it as a leader in the on-demand manufacturing space.
In addition to her entrepreneurial ventures, Marleen brings valuable experience from her tenure as a Senior Consultant at Solving IMCG, where she offered strategic insights and solutions in industrial management. She also held various managerial roles at SCA - Hygiene and Forest Products Company, including Quality Manager and Local Demand Manager, where she optimized processes and enhanced product quality in line with consumer needs.
Education and Achievements
Marleen Vogelaar obtained her Master of Science in Industrial Engineering, specializing in Management Science, from the esteemed Industrial Design department at Eindhoven University of Technology (Tu/E). Her academic background provided her with a strong analytical foundation and equipped her with the necessary skills to understand complex systems in industrial settings.
